The Blessing of the Animals took place this morning at The Gooden School in Sierra Madre.
Students and families brought their pets to be blessed in a special service on the campus of the school. Animals have in previous years included horses, ducks, lizards, snakes, iguanas, guinea pigs, hamsters, rabbits and turtles.
Founded in 1975, The Gooden School is an independent Episcopal school, kindergarten through eighth grade, in Sierra Madre.
